Many impacts of the COVID-19 pandemic were caused on people's health and the economy of countries in its first year, especially in emerging economies such as Brazil, were dire. Social distancing and the reduction of jobs caused impacts in many organizations, which led to the adoption of strategies allowing employees to work from home, adjusting family residences into home offices while facing reduction in industrial production and a decrease in economic activities. The pandemic also changed consumption behaviors, the use of social media (social networks), and people's socioenvironmental awareness. This research aims to evaluate the influence of the COVID-19 pandemic on the use of social media, on environmental awareness, on sustainable consumption awareness and on the social responsibility awareness of different generations in Brazil one year after the beginning of the pandemic. For data analysis, the structural equation modeling method was used from a final sample of 1120 respondents. The results indicated that the COVID-19 pandemic positively influences the growing in social media usage (environmental issues and social responsibility issues) and sustainable consumption awareness. The study highlights that social media usage has the ability to positively influence environmental awareness, sustainable consumption awareness, and social responsibility awareness. The results provide a framework to analyze the consequential factors of the COVID-19 pandemic on sustainability awareness and the use of social media.
